How to describe an inequality in your own words

Respuesta :

elizabethakinfe elizabethakinfe
  • 15-03-2016
An inequality: a number sentence with  ≤, ≥, <, >, = or ≠
≤ means: "less than or equal to"
≥ means: "greater than or equal to"
< means: "less than"
> means: "greater than"
≠ means: "not equal to"
= means: "equals"
